A global cybersecurity firm is highlighting the benefits of doing business in Bloomington. Virginia-based Cigital Inc. says the Indiana city beat out 15 others about two years ago to land a key Midwest operation. The company already had offices in high-tech hotspots including Boston and Silicon Valley and wanted to add a strong Midwest presence. During an interview on Inside INdiana Business Television, Chief Technology Officer Gary McGraw says the search reached from Austin, Texas to Ann Arbor, Michigan and Bloomington was “number one, far and away.” He says he wrote the first book on this type of security software in 2001 and the space is growing at a rate of 20 percent annually.

The company's list of clients includes Bank of America Corp. (NYSE: BAC), International Business Machines Corp. (NYSE: IBM) and J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E: JPM).

Cigital also has offices in places including India, England, The Netherlands, New York and Chicago.
